Book of 1 Corinthians Chapter 12

1 Corinthians 12:1 Now concerning spiritual gifts, brethren, I do not want you to be uninformed.
1 Corinthians 12:2 You know that when you were heathen, you were led astray to dumb idols, however you may have been moved.
1 Corinthians 12:3 Therefore I want you to understand that no one speaking by the Spirit of God ever says "Jesus be cursed!" and no one can say "Jesus is Lord" except by the Holy Spirit.
1 Corinthians 12:4 Now there are varieties of gifts, but the same Spirit;
1 Corinthians 12:5 and there are varieties of service, but the same Lord;
1 Corinthians 12:6 and there are varieties of working, but it is the same God who inspires them all in every one.
1 Corinthians 12:7 To each is given the manifestation of the Spirit for the common good.
1 Corinthians 12:8 To one is given through the Spirit the utterance of wisdom, and to another the utterance of knowledge according to the same Spirit,
1 Corinthians 12:9 to another faith by the same Spirit, to another gifts of healing by the one Spirit,
1 Corinthians 12:10 to another the working of miracles, to another prophecy, to another the ability to distinguish between spirits, to another various kinds of tongues, to another the interpretation of tongues.
1 Corinthians 12:11 All these are inspired by one and the same Spirit, who apportions to each one individually as he wills.
1 Corinthians 12:12 For just as the body is one and has many members, and all the members of the body, though many, are one body, so it is with Christ.
1 Corinthians 12:13 For by one Spirit we were all baptized into one body--Jews or Greeks, slaves or free--and all were made to drink of one Spirit.
1 Corinthians 12:14 For the body does not consist of one member but of many.
1 Corinthians 12:15 If the foot should say, "Because I am not a hand, I do not belong to the body," that would not make it any less a part of the body.
1 Corinthians 12:16 And if the ear should say, "Because I am not an eye, I do not belong to the body," that would not make it any less a part of the body.
1 Corinthians 12:17 If the whole body were an eye, where would be the hearing? If the whole body were an ear, where would be the sense of smell?
1 Corinthians 12:18 But as it is, God arranged the organs in the body, each one of them, as he chose.
1 Corinthians 12:19 If all were a single organ, where would the body be?
1 Corinthians 12:20 As it is, there are many parts, yet one body.
1 Corinthians 12:21 The eye cannot say to the hand, "I have no need of you," nor again the head to the feet, "I have no need of you."
1 Corinthians 12:22 On the contrary, the parts of the body which seem to be weaker are indispensable,
1 Corinthians 12:23 and those parts of the body which we think less honorable we invest with the greater honor, and our unpresentable parts are treated with greater modesty,
1 Corinthians 12:24 which our more presentable parts do not require. But God has so composed the body, giving the greater honor to the inferior part,
1 Corinthians 12:25 that there may be no discord in the body, but that the members may have the same care for one another.
1 Corinthians 12:26 If one member suffers, all suffer together; if one member is honored, all rejoice together.
1 Corinthians 12:27 Now you are the body of Christ and individually members of it.
1 Corinthians 12:28 And God has appointed in the church first apostles, second prophets, third teachers, then workers of miracles, then healers, helpers, administrators, speakers in various kinds of tongues.
1 Corinthians 12:29 Are all apostles? Are all prophets? Are all teachers? Do all work miracles?
1 Corinthians 12:30 Do all possess gifts of healing? Do all speak with tongues? Do all interpret?
1 Corinthians 12:31 But earnestly desire the higher gifts. And I will show you a still more excellent way.
